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Keppetipola, is another warm month, with an average temperature ranging between max 27.1°C (80.8°F) and min 18.4°C (65.1°F).

Temperature

The arrival of August marks a slight shift to an average high-temperature of a still moderately hot 27.1°C (80.8°F) from July's 27.2°C (81°F). Throughout August, Keppetipola records an average temperature of 18.4°C (65.1°F) at night.

Heat index

The heat index value during August is calculated to be a hot 30°C (86°F). Persistently participating in activities during exposure may lead to fatigue and induce heat cramps.
Understanding the heat index involves considering values for shaded locales with light wind. The direct sunshine could escalate the heat index values by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'felt air temperature', gives a temperature feeling by integrating air temperature and humidity. Elements such as metabolic variations, pregnancy, and physical exertion can influence one's weather perception. Direct sunlight can potentially raise the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ees, so it's crucial to consider. Heat index values are especially vital to children. Young people are generally more susceptible than adults because they perspire less. Furthermore, their proportionally larger skin surface to their petite bodies and the increased heat output from their actions add to the risk.

Humidity

In Keppetipola, the average relative humidity in August is 82%.

Rainfall

In August, the rain falls for 27 days. Throughout August, 135mm (5.31") of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 297.4 rainfall days, and 2784mm (109.61")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

In Keppetipola, the average length of the day in August is 12h and 20min.
On the first day of August, sunrise is at 06:00 and sunset at 18:25.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 05:59 and sunset at 18:14 +0530.

Sunshine

In August, the average sunshine is 8.2h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index are February through September,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for the average person.
Note: The daily maximum UV index of 6 in August interprets into the following advice:
Embrace precautions and observe sun safety norms. Evasion of sunburn is a necessity. The Sun emits the most powerful UV radiation between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Try to avoid direct sunlight during this period. Sunglasses that ward off UVA and UVB rays play a pivotal role in reducing solar eye damage.
